What this Trial Is About
The main problem introduced in this study is the aggressive reduction needed for ready-made zirconia crowns to be passively fitted. In addition, its relatively expensive cost and wear of the opposing tooth structure. In this study, different crown materials will be introduced, such as customized zirconia crowns and novel 3D printed resin crowns who may offer better adaptability and gingival health and are relatively cost effective. The proposed study will help in increasing studies of different crown materials for primary teeth

Who Can Participate
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if you...
- Healthy children aged 5 to 8 years old
- Presence of upper or lower primary second molars
- Vital primary second molars
- Cooperative children with positive behavior (Frankl scale 3 or 4)
You will not qualify if you...
- Radiographic signs of decay near tooth roots or evidence of root resorption
- Deep bite
- Loss of more than 2 walls of the tooth due to cavities
- Presence of parafunctional habits such as teeth grinding
